The Payment and Analytics Gap in Retail

Large retailers traditionally utilize expensive, hardware-heavy Point of Sale (POS) systems that provide lightning-fast checkouts and deep customer data. They possess the capital to maintain dedicated physical card readers, complex software licenses, and dedicated IT support teams. Small businesses attempting to access similar capabilities frequently face a very different and punishing reality.

Traditional payment processors typically impose pricing structures that heavily penalize independent merchants. It is highly common for small businesses to face traditional payment processing fees of around 3% plus a $0.10-$0.15 fixed fee for every single transaction. For a local coffee shop, a market vendor, or a mobile service provider processing hundreds of small sales, those fixed fees rapidly consume profit margins. A 15-cent fee on a $3 transaction represents a massive 5% tax on top of the base percentage rate.

Beyond the immediate financial cost of accepting a card, the traditional payment infrastructure fundamentally restricts operational agility. Standard systems typically delay payouts by 1-3 business days. This holding period traps capital in transit, restricting the immediate cash flow a small business needs to purchase daily inventory, pay staff, or capitalize on sudden market opportunities. This delay prevents small operations from matching the rapid inventory turnover and spending power of larger competitors.

Leveling the Field with Smartphone POS Technology

The barrier to entry for professional checkout experiences has effectively disappeared. Modern payment solutions eliminate the need for expensive physical card readers, Bluetooth dongles, or bulky countertop terminals. Instead, they utilize the built-in near-field communication (NFC) technology already present in modern smartphones to facilitate secure transactions.

Through this technology, small businesses can accept all major contactless credit and debit cards, including Visa, Mastercard, Amex, and Discover, as well as popular digital wallets like Apple Pay and Google Pay directly on their mobile devices. Customers simply hold their payment method near the merchant's phone to complete the purchase.
